1. Understanding Car Key Types
Before diving into the process of getting a replacement key, it's necessary to comprehend the different types of car keys available today. Each type has its own innovation and expense related to replacement.

Key Type | Description | Replacement Complexity |
---|---|---|
Standard Key | A simple metal key typically used in older car models. | Low |
Transponder Key | A key with a chip that communicates with the car key fobs replacement ignition system. | Moderate |
Key Fob | A remote control for locking/unlocking and in some cases starting the car. | High |
Smart Key | A key that permits keyless entry and ignition. | Really High |
1.1 Standard Key
Standard keys are the most simple in regards to replacement. They lack advanced technology, making them reasonably inexpensive and easy to replicate at hardware shops.
1.2 Transponder Key
Transponder keys include a little chip that produces a signal to the vehicle's ignition system. If the key is not recognized, the car will not begin. Key duplication requires programming, which can be done at car dealerships or specialty locksmiths.
1.3 Key Fob
Key fobs frequently integrate both remote locking and opening functions, along with the capability to start the car remotely. Replacement needs programs, which can make it a more expensive choice.
1.4 Smart Key
Smart keys have ended up being progressively typical in contemporary lorries. They overcome distance sensing units, permitting vehicles to be opened, started, or shut off without physically dealing with the key. Replacement includes shows and syncing with the car's onboard computer system, making it the most intricate and costly option.
2. Discovering a Replacement Key
When you require a replacement key, you have several alternatives. Here are the main opportunities to think about:
2.1 Dealership Options
Going to the dealership is often the most safe and secure alternative, particularly for more recent cars. Dealers have the needed equipment to program keys specifically for the car make and model. Nevertheless, this is usually the most pricey choice.
2.2 Locksmith Solutions
Locksmiths offer a more economical alternative. Numerous are equipped to program transponder keys and can provide keys for a variety of car makes and models. Always select a certified locksmith professional for this service.
2.3 DIY Replacement Kits
For certain older automobiles, DIY key replacement kits are readily available. These kits allow car owners to produce their own keys, but individuals ought to be careful as incorrect methods can cause concerns or further issues.
3. Cost of Replacement Keys
The expense of changing a car key can differ substantially based on the kind of key and the method used for getting it. Here is a general breakdown of anticipated expenses:
Key Type | Expense Range | Remarks |
---|---|---|
Basic Key | ₤ 2 - ₤ 10 | Simple duplication at a hardware store. |
Transponder Key | ₤ 50 - ₤ 150 | Programs might increase this expense. |
Key Fob | ₤ 100 - ₤ 400 | Costs vary based upon features and make/model. |
Smart Key | ₤ 200 - ₤ 600 | Most pricey due to programs and complexity. |
